In 1934, Joel Waylon Strickland entered the world in Hartford, Geneva County, Alabama, USA, born to Dock Rufus Strickland and Louisa Jane "Lula" STRICKLAND Cobb. In 1935, Joel Waylon Strickland resided in Noblins, Geneva, Alabama. In 1940, Joel Waylon Strickland resided in Beat 8, Noblins, Geneva, Alabama, USA. Joel Waylon Strickland passed away in 2001 in Athens, Limestone, Alabama, United States of America.
